Nigerian Army Checkpoint Allegedly Turns into Tollgate, Aladja Residents Cry Out

Residents of Aladja Community in Delta State have raised concerns over alleged financial extortion by soldiers stationed to guard Premium Steel and Mines Limited (formerly Delta Steel Company). According to reports, military personnel have imposed an unofficial curfew, blocking the community’s entrance between 10 p.m. and 6 a.m. daily. However, those willing to pay are allegedly allowed to drive through the barricade. Witnesses claim that motorists, including commercial tricycle (keke) riders transporting goods, are forced…
